    It's also "missing" the 460, although by '77 the 400 had regained enough power and torque to make it a more than tolerable powerplant even for a car of this size. It does have the Landau Luxury Group, which makes it nearly as plush as an LTD could be that year, but it appears the original owner chose the supersoft vinyl over the leather seats. Good choice, as the vinyl is nearly as nice as the leather but is much more durable and easier to care for. Sadly, it does lack the quad tape player, so no "Hotel California" in the '70s' version of surround sound. The engine bay photo is of the wrong side to show if this car has the 4 wheel disc brakes.

    Considering today's prices, it will surprise me if this doesn't top $10K
